You trying to punish a spammer with fake bounces only makes you look
foolish. Since they don't use their own e-mail address, you will be
sending your fake bounce to an innocent. This is called backscatter and
it can be reported as spam to blacklists, so you could get yourself
blacklisted for deliberately misdirected your fake bounces at innocents.
